A Professional Certificate in Cinematography for Teachers provides educators with a practical understanding of filmmaking techniques and visual storytelling. This specialized program equips teachers with the skills to integrate cinematic elements into their curriculum, enhancing student engagement and comprehension across various subjects.
Learning outcomes typically include mastering camera operation, lighting techniques, shot composition, and video editing software. Participants gain hands-on experience with professional-grade equipment and learn industry-standard workflows, directly applicable to classroom projects. The program emphasizes the pedagogical application of cinematography, fostering creativity and critical thinking in students.
The duration of a Professional Certificate in Cinematography for Teachers varies, ranging from a few weeks to several months, depending on the intensity and program structure. Some programs offer flexible online learning options, while others are delivered in intensive workshops. The specific program timeline should be verified with the provider.
